Versant Stock Jumps 12% On Upbeat Outlook

Shares in Versant Media rose sharply after the CNBC and MS Now owner raised its full-year revenue forecast, on track for their biggest one-day gain since spinning of from Comcast in January. Versant said Thursday that it now expects revenue of between $6.2 billion and $6.45 billion, above analyst estimates of $6.41 billion. The move came as Versant, which also owns platforms such as Rotten Tomatoes and Fandango, reported second-quarter results that beat expectations—through both revenue and profit fell in the period.

Warner Bros. Stock Hits Lowest Price Since Paramount Deal: Merger Odds Around 50%

Warner Bros. Discovery stock Monday hit its lowest point since the company’s merger with Paramount Skydance was reached in February as Wall Street appears to be putting little more than a 50% chance that the deal will get done. Warner Bros. stock dropped 1.8% Monday to $25.28, ending about 18% below the $31-a-share cash offer from Paramount, whose stock also declined Monday. Warner Bros. stock had been trading around $27 in June.

Comcast's Peacock records first ever profit on World Cup, 'Love Island USA' boost

Comcast's Peacock streaming service reported its first quarterly profit ever on Thursday, as the soccer World Cup and the hit reality ‌show "Love Island USA" attracted more subscribers. Shares of the company were up 3% ‌in premarket trading. The $189 million pre-tax profit marks a major win for the streaming service, which was a ​late entrant in 2020 and had to spend billions of dollars on content to establish a foothold in a market dominated by Netflix, Disney+ and Amazon Prime Video.
